A new sonnen-led virtual power plant (VPP) is developing in Texas.
Abundance Energy customers can use their sonnenConnect home batteries to support grid stability and lower their own electricity costs. Optimized through the integration of Energywell Technology’s Proton platform with sonnen’s VPP battery control technology, each battery is continuously managed in response to market price signals, customer usage, and solar generation. Networked together, these batteries create a VPP, dynamically balancing energy supply and demand to maximize value for both the grid and the customer.

sonnen’s VPP technology intelligently manages energy supply and demand, ensuring stored solar or grid energy is strategically deployed when needed most.

Energywell’s Proton platform provides advanced forecasting and optimization tools to ensure batteries are dispatched in alignment with market opportunities.

sonnen announced a virtual power agreement with SOLRITE in January 2025, also in the ERCOT market.
